Business: 78 Outlook: One More Good Year

The TIME Board of Economists sees additional growth—and inflation

The thing that hath been, it is that which shall be.

—Ecclesiastes 1:9

The members of the TIME Board of Economists put it in more modern language, but that essentially is the forecast they are making for 1978. Despite all the doubts and uncertainties gripping consumers, businessmen and investors, the economists predict a year almost uncannily similar to 1977—a solid though unspectacular growth in production, incomes and profits, another strong rise in the number of people working, but no great reduction in unemployment.
